Dados em Tempo Real, Blockchain e IA: A Revolução dos Aplicativos Inteligentes
Introdução
Dados em tempo real, blockchain e inteligência artificial (IA) são três tecnologias que estão moldando o futuro dos aplicativos inteligentes. Quando integradas, elas criam soluções capazes de tomar decisões de forma autônoma e descentralizada, trazendo uma nova era de eficiência e inovação.
O Que São Dados em Tempo Real?
Dados em tempo real referem-se àquelas informações que estão disponíveis imediatamente após sua criação e aquisição. Em vez de serem armazenados, os dados são encaminhados diretamente para um aplicativo assim que são coletados, permitindo decisões instantâneas e ação imediata.
Esses dados estão presentes em diversos aspectos de nossas vidas, como:
- Transações bancárias
- Navegação GPS
- Mapas de emergência durante desastres
A característica fundamental dos dados em tempo real é a sensibilidade ao tempo. Eles expiram rapidamente, o que significa que precisam ser analisados e utilizados de forma imediata para gerar valor.
Exemplos Práticos
- Navegação náutica: Softwares de navegação marítima coletam centenas de milhares de pontos de dados por segundo, fornecendo informações sobre o clima, as ondas e o vento em tempo real, garantindo a segurança das tripulações.
- Monitoramento de pacientes: Dispositivos em hospitais transmitem dados como batimentos cardíacos, pressão arterial e saturação de oxigênio para softwares na nuvem. Se algum desses indicadores cair abaixo de um certo limite, alertas são enviados imediatamente para que a equipe médica tome providências.
A Importância dos Dados em Tempo Real para Decisões Autônomas
Aplicativos que utilizam dados em tempo real capacitam as organizações a tomar decisões melhores e mais rápidas. Um exemplo disso é o uso de algoritmos de negociação que dependem de dados atualizados para evitar erros críticos, como vender ações muito tarde ou comprar muito cedo.
A Integração de Blockchain e IA
Embora os dados em tempo real já façam parte do nosso cotidiano, há um enorme potencial quando esses dados são integrados com tecnologias emergentes, como o blockchain e a IA. A combinação dessas tecnologias permite criar aplicativos autônomos e inteligentes, que não apenas entendem o que está acontecendo no mundo em tempo real, mas também tomam decisões automaticamente, sem a necessidade de intervenção humana.
Smart Contracts e Intelligent Contracts
Smart contracts (ou contratos inteligentes) são acordos autoexecutáveis programados para realizar ações quando determinadas condições são atendidas. Um exemplo comum é o de um protocolo de empréstimo e empréstimo descentralizado, onde um usuário pode obter um empréstimo depositando garantias em um contrato inteligente. Caso o usuário não consiga pagar, o contrato liquida o empréstimo automaticamente.
Contudo, os smart contracts atuais têm limitações, pois só conseguem processar e agir com base em dados da blockchain. É aqui que entram os intelligent contracts (ou contratos inteligentes), alimentados por IA.
GenLayer: Blockchain e IA
GenLayer é um projeto inovador de blockchain que integra a IA generativa para criar contratos realmente inteligentes. Esses contratos podem processar tanto linguagem natural quanto código, acessar a internet e tomar decisões com base nas informações que obtêm do mundo real.
A diferença entre smart contracts e intelligent contracts pode ser comparada a uma máquina de vendas e um assistente pessoal:
- Máquina de vendas: Você insere uma moeda, escolhe o produto e recebe o item. A máquina segue instruções pré-programadas e não pode adaptar suas ações.
- Assistente pessoal: Um assistente pode entender várias formas de instruções, adaptar-se a diferentes situações e executar uma ampla gama de tarefas.
Aplicações Futuras de Intelligent Contracts
Com contratos inteligentes, as oportunidades para desenvolvedores de dApps (aplicativos distribuídos) são quase infinitas. Eles podem criar aplicativos que:
- Buscam informações na internet
- Respondem a eventos do mundo real, como mudanças climáticas, resultados esportivos ou flutuações no mercado financeiro
- Automatizam pagamentos de seguros com base em dados reais
- Processam apostas esportivas instantaneamente
- Ajustam taxas de juros automaticamente conforme as condições do mercado
Conclusão
A integração de dados em tempo real, blockchain e IA está revolucionando os aplicativos inteligentes. Tecnologias como o GenLayer já estão mostrando o poder de combinar esses três pilares para criar soluções autônomas que podem transformar setores como finanças, seguros e muito mais.
O futuro dessas tecnologias é promissor e deve receber cada vez mais atenção nos próximos anos, com potencial de transformar completamente a forma como interagimos com o mundo digital.
FAQ
O que são dados em tempo real?
Dados em tempo real são informações disponibilizadas imediatamente após sua coleta, sem atrasos, permitindo decisões instantâneas.
O que são smart contracts?
Smart contracts são contratos autoexecutáveis programados para realizar ações automaticamente quando condições pré-estabelecidas são atendidas, geralmente em uma blockchain.
O que é GenLayer?
GenLayer é um projeto de blockchain que integra IA generativa para criar contratos inteligentes mais avançados, que podem tomar decisões com base em dados do mundo real.
Como a IA pode melhorar os contratos inteligentes?
A IA permite que os contratos inteligentes processem linguagem natural e dados do mundo real, tornando-os mais flexíveis e adaptáveis do que os contratos tradicionais baseados apenas em blockchain.
Aqui estão os links para algumas das principais fontes que podem te ajudar a explorar mais sobre os tópicos mencionados no texto em português:
- Dados em Tempo Real:
- Blockchain e Smart Contracts:
- Inteligência Artificial (IA):
- GenLayer e Contratos Inteligentes com IA:
Hashtags:
#DadosEmTempoReal #Blockchain #InteligenciaArtificial #SmartContracts #IntelligentContracts #GenLayer #Tecnologia #Inovação